The action RPG The Blood of Dawnwalker is among the most anticipated titles of 2026 in its genre, and a recent presentation by Polish studio Rebel Wolves has reinforced that expectation.
Veterans of CD Projekt led by The Witcher 3 and Cyberpunk 2077 game director Konrad Tomaszkiewicz showcased new gameplay footage and revealed key details about the project.
The game is scheduled to launch on September 3, 2026 for PC, PlayStation 5, and Xbox Series. Pre orders are already available.

The presentation featured an atmospheric story trailer highlighting the core premise. The narrative revolves around a clan of ancient Carpathian vampires during the 14th century plague in Europe. Vampires are immune to the disease and can save humans, but this leads to an expansion of their power and partial transformation of humans into vampires.
The main character Coen is a peasant who must save his family within 30 in game days. To achieve this, he gains supernatural abilities while gradually losing his humanity. During the day he fights skillfully with a sword and blends in, while at night as a half vampire he uses magic, controls minds, climbs walls, and can transform into a wolf.
The game will feature morally complex choices, ambiguous characters, and multiple story paths. Time progresses while completing quests, and there is no division between main and side missions as all tasks carry equal weight and impact the narrative. Developers describe the project as the first entry in a large scale franchise.
